Breakfast at Tiffany's Trivia
Breakfast at Tiffany's was released on October 6, 1961.
Breakfast at Tiffany's was directed by Blake Edwards.
Breakfast at Tiffany's has a runtime of 1h 55m.
Breakfast at Tiffany's was produced by Martin Jurow, Richard Shepherd.
Holly Golightly is an eccentric New York City playgirl determined to marry a Brazilian millionaire. But when young writer Paul Varjak moves into her apartment building, her past threatens to get in their way.
The key characters in Breakfast at Tiffany's are Holly Golightly (Audrey Hepburn), Paul Varjak (George Peppard), 2E Failenson (Patricia Neal).
